    Mach 1 x-axis will not move

    I set up Mach 1 and master 5 But the x-axis will not move.I know it is not the controller or the motors,because it worked fine with turbo cnc.What do you think it might be?

    ....it could be many many things...
    try going through the configuration menu and rechecking all the pinouts setting and such..
    when I first tested my motors on the table, I simply had to reverse the two power wires to one motor before it would function...this is with servos and gecko drives....simply reversing the power wires to the motor does not reverse the motor direction....that is done in the setup DIR-hi/lo setting.

    Mach1 will only run on Win2K or XP. Master5 will only run on Win98 or ME. Did you install them both on the same computer? If so, 1 of them shouldn't work at all. Are you saying the other axis work, just not the X?

    Most likely it's a setting issue. Does the motor lock up when power is applied?
